How Heat Therapy Functions for Bed Bug EliminationHeat therapy is just one of one of the most effective, chemical-free options for eliminating bed insects from homes, homes, and business properties. Unlike sprays or dusts that rely upon straight call and commonly require numerous applications, heat has the special ability to pass through deep right into every corner of an infested space. When done appropriately, it eliminates bed pests at every stage of life-- from eggs to completely grown adults-- in a solitary session. Recognizing just how the procedure functions can aid you feel certain in picking this approach and guarantee that you obtain the most out of your treatment.The science behind warm treatment is straightforward but powerful. When exposed to sustained high temperatures, bed insects can not endure. When their environment reaches regarding 122 degrees Fahrenheit, Research study has revealed that they die. To be safe, pest management business generally increase the temperature even higher, commonly to around 135 degrees or even more, to ensure that even hard-to-heat areas like cracks in furnishings, thick bed linens, or thick carpets are raised to dangerous levels. Once these temperature levels are reached, they have to be maintained long enough for the warm to penetrate all the locations where bed pests hide.Before a therapy starts, a thorough inspection of the residential or commercial property is crucial. This enables the bug control group to establish the extent of the invasion, identify locations, and plan one of the most effective means to distribute warm throughout the area. In most cases, clothing, furniture, and bedding can stay in the space since they actually assist hold heat longer, making the therapy extra effective. Some sensitive products, such as candles, particular plastics, pressurized containers, or electronics, may require to be removed or safeguarded, and your pest control service provider will offer you guidance on what need to be taken care of before the therapy starts. Family pets and individuals will need to leave the home throughout the process because of the high temperature levels involved.When it's time for the therapy, professionals generate powerful heating systems created particularly for pest control along with fans to assist relocate the hot air evenly throughout the area. Instead of right away blasting the location with severe heat, specialists linked here gradually elevate the temperature. This sluggish boost is crucial since it prevents damage to valuables and provides bed pests less chance to run away into cooler spots.Throughout the process, professionals meticulously check the temperature using sensing units positioned in crucial locations, such as under bed mattress, near baseboards, inside storage rooms, and under furniture. These sensors provide real-time responses that allows the group to readjust heaters and followers so the heat reaches every corner of the space. Once the target temperature level is attained, it is kept for several hours to make sure that every bed pest, even those concealing deep within wall surfaces or furniture, is revealed to deadly conditions.When the warmth therapy is full, the tools is shut off and the area is permitted to cool off gradually. Many business will certainly perform a follow-up examination as soon as possible to inspect for enduring bugs or signs of continued activity. Some carriers likewise provide comprehensive records that record the temperatures got to, the length of exposure, and any type of unique factors to consider kept in mind during the therapy. This kind of documents offers comfort and verifies that the task was done thoroughly.Heat treatment has numerous advantages over chemical options. It does not need making use of pesticides, that makes it an excellent choice for homes with people, kids, or pet dogs who are sensitive to chemicals. Locals can return home swiftly without waiting for deposits to work out or dry due to the fact that the process generally takes just a single day. One more major advantage is that heat permeates right into locations where sprays might never ever get to, such article source as inside electronic devices, within wall surface voids, and deep inside furniture seams. And unlike some treatments that call for multiple gos to, warm can get rid of all phases of bed bugs in one go, consisting of eggs that often survive chemical applications.That stated, warmth treatment is not always a perfect service by itself. It can be extra expensive than standard spray treatments, especially in large buildings or buildings with several units. There is additionally the possibility of reinfestation if bed bugs are reestablished after the treatment, which is why preventative actions are so essential. Specific heat-sensitive products require special treatment, and the process must be carefully managed to stay clear of destructive fragile belongings. In multi-unit real estate, the treatment might need to be integrated with added techniques to stop bed pests from relocating between homes during the process.For optimum performance, some pest administration companies pair heat therapy with follow-up tracking or a light application of recurring pesticides along baseboards and typical entrance factors. This develops an added layer of defense and aids make certain that any type of staying insects or brand-new introductions are managed swiftly.
